    If You Want To Stop Foreclosure It Is Important To Be Proactive

    Stopping foreclosure might not always be possible but if you do nothing at all as far as an attempt goes, then I suppose you will never know for sure if you could have possibly stopped it from happening to you. However, the only way that you could even come close to possibly stopping foreclosure would be if you are absolutely proactive and there are many different things that you should consider when making all of your attempts. This type of thing really can happen to just about anybody, it is not prejudice.

    If you have fallen three or more behind on your mortgage payments then you are certainly at risk of foreclosure. If you aren't proactive about sorting something out and just sit around and wait for something to happen then there is a very good chance of losing your home.

    Maybe you have recently had some unexpected bills that have got you worried that you won't be able to make your next mortgage payment on time. If you can relate to this then instead of waiting until you do miss the payment get on the phone to your mortgage company right away and warn them. Taking action in this way is definitely one of the best things you can do to save yourself from foreclosure.

    When you are attempting to make arrangements with your mortgage company you need to be strong and assertive at all times. If all you do is wait until you start to miss payments then the chances of them wanting to speak to you and come to some agreement with you are much less. The people at the mortgage companies do not want you to lose your home as it will make them look bad to their supieriors.

    They may be concerned that they should have used better judgment when they approved you for your mortgage loan in the first place. You should find that they will usually be more than willing to try and come to some sort of agreement with you. Remember that you don't need to wait until they start phoning you. Be proactive and take action by making the initial contact. That way you will be showing them that you are truly concerned about your situation and want to rectify the problem before it gets too late. If you do make the first contact you will find that they will be more receptive towards you and will be more prepared to listen to what you have to say.

    After you have talked through the reasons why you are currently finding it difficult to keep up with your mortgage payments with them they will quite possibly be able to arrange some sort of payment plan to help get you back on track. In some cases they might even be willing to do that there and then over the phone with you. If you start being proactive and taking the initiative to try and sort out your situation then you will stand a much better chance of stopping foreclosure than it you simply sit around and wait for something to happen.
